Lace up for Colie's Run, an inviting 5K race taking place on Saturday, May 2, 2026, in the scenic community of Richfield Springs, NY. Starting and finishing at the Richfield Springs Fire Department, this event is renowned for its remarkably flat out-and-back course, boasting only 82 feet of total elevation, making it ideal for runners and walkers of all skill levels seeking a fast time or a comfortable stroll. Typical race day conditions in early May feature pleasant highs around 57°F and lows around 42°F, with a modest 20% chance of precipitation, setting the stage for an enjoyable spring run.
The route guides participants through the charming streets of Richfield Springs, venturing west on Canadarago Street before a brief stretch on Lake Street, then continuing onto Bronner and Elm Street Extension. A highlight of the course is the turnaround point at a small bridge, offering picturesque views of Canadarago Lake, where a convenient water station will be available to keep you hydrated. Beyond the beautiful scenery and accommodating terrain, Colie's Run stands out for its heartwarming mission, with all proceeds directly benefiting the Richfield Springs Fire Department, allowing participants to support local heroes with every stride.
